In which suburb and district is 57 Verbrugghen Street located?
The property is in the suburb of Melba, which forms part of the Belconnen district of Canberra, ACT.
What recreational facilities are close to the property?
George Simpson Park is about 1 km away, and the Melba Tennis Club with its eight courts is adjacent to the local playing fields.
Is there a weather monitoring station near the address?
A weather station on Verbrugghen Street operated from 1973 to 2023 and is located roughly 0.3 km from the property.
Which electoral divisions cover the Melba suburb?
For federal elections Melba is in the Division of Fenner, and for ACT Legislative Assembly elections it falls within the Ginninderra electorate.
What are some notable geological features of the Melba area?
The suburb contains green‑grey dacitic intrusive rocks with large white feldspar crystals, dacitic tuff from the Hawkins Volcanics, and the Deakin Fault, which is marked by quartz.
